Limited scope for increase of cotton price in China

The scope for increase in prices of cotton in Chinese markets is limited in the short-term.
 
Firstly, there is no significant improvement in orders received by downstream textile enterprises, and hence their enthusiasm in procurement of cotton is not high. At present, most cotton procurement by these enterprises is limited to their immediate requirement.
 
Secondly, the release of cotton from state reserves is progressing in an orderly manner, plus there is a gradual increase in arrival of foreign cotton, which together ensures adequate supply in the market.
 
The above two reasons are sufficient to suppress cotton prices and therefore there is a limited scope for rise in prices of cotton in the Chinese market in the short term, according to experts.
 
In fact, over the last few days, there has been a marginal decrease in offers for imported cotton at Chinese ports.
